3. Rental Risk (Void Periods and Tenant Issues)
Rental income is key to most investment strategies—but it’s not always guaranteed.
Common Rental Risks
- Periods without tenants
- Late payments
- Tenant damage
How to Reduce Rental Risk
- Invest in high-demand locations
- Choose properties with strong tenant appeal
- Use professional property management

6. Financial Risk
Property investment involves significant capital.
Common Financial Risks
- Overleveraging
- Unexpected costs
- Interest rate increases
How to Manage Financial Risk
- Plan your budget carefully
- Allow for contingency funds
- Avoid overextending
7. Liquidity Risk
Property is not a liquid asset—it cannot be sold quickly.
What This Means
- You may need time to exit an investment
- Market conditions affect selling speed
How to Mitigate This Risk
- Invest for the long term
- Choose desirable locations
- Focus on high-demand properties

9. Management Risk
Poor property management can reduce returns.
Common Issues
- High tenant turnover
- Poor maintenance
- Inefficient processes
Solutions
- Use professional management
- Choose high-quality properties
10. Legal and Regulatory Risk
Property laws and regulations can change.
Examples
- Tax changes
- Rental regulations
- Compliance requirements
How to Stay Protected
- Stay informed
- Work with experienced professionals
